Well, The La Conner show is 4 months away and seeing as there we're a few too many distractions to bind my current projects I thought I'd take a little time to pull material for show guitars. I'm really fond of sets, things that match but not quite. I'm thinking about building two guitars with that in mind. One would be lutz over Lapacho, with a black neck and a Lapacho fingerboard and head veneer. The other would be lutz over Birdseye with a black neck and a Birdseye fingerboard. The later being similar to one of my builds from 2017 as seen on the acoustic guitar forum. Thoughts?!
